Punahilkka Ending Explained: Tells the story of young Anja, a teenage girl living in an approved school (otherwise known as a reform school), and the problems she faces in the outside world after running away. Directed by Timo Bergholm, this 1968 drama film stars Kristiina Halkola (Anja Halme, "Punahilkka"), alongside Petra Frey as Tarja Nurminen, Hannu Kahakorpi as Hannu, automekaanikko, Lasse Pöysti as Matti, lentokapteeni.
